The motor is the most important element of any treadmill. It converts energy from your outlet into movement that moves the belt.

Motor size

The size of the motor is often a hazy aspect of the specifications when you are shopping for a treadmill. While bigger is better, it's also important to know what the horsepower spec actually refers to for your fitness needs.

The most commonly held belief is that the peak horsepower rating (PHP) on treadmills is the same as the quality of the treadmill. This is not the situation since a treadmill's peak power is only sustained for short intervals of time before wearing out the motor. A more accurate measurement is continuous horsepower (CHP) which is how much power a treadmill's motor is able to create indefinitely without deteriorating.

The motor's RPM is another important feature. This is the number of rotations a motor can perform in a minute, which indicates its power and ability to run the belt smoothly. A low RPM rating can cause disruptions in the belt speed, which can impact the treadmill experience.

There are two kinds of treadmill motors: DC and AC. While DC motors are usually employed in fitness equipment for home use, AC motors are often used in commercial gyms and are better suited to high-use environments. DC motors operate by using direct current electricity to create a magnetic field that interacts with permanent magnets within the motor, causing it to move.

If you're looking for a higher-quality treadmill motor, you should to choose an AC motor. AC motors are more robust and can withstand the wear and tear that comes with repeated use throughout the day. AC motors are also less likely to overheat than DC motors.
